Try this variation-
Prepare sentences which have as many letters in each word as there are words in that sentence.
Examples:
- Go in.
- You are out.
- Come here soon, dear.
- Bring those seven shiny belts.
Advertisements
उत्तर
- He is.
- She can run.
- They will play ball.
- Water flows clear through rivers.
- Bright stars twinkle during night hours.
